    If you’re looking for a simracing steering wheel, chances are you’ve come across two options: the Moza R3 and the Logitech G923.

    Having tested both the Logitech G923 and the Moza R3 in depth, I can say it with complete clarity: the Moza R3 is a better base for anyone looking to take simracing seriously in the medium to long term, even if it costs a bit more at the beginning. And I’m not saying this because of hype or “what’s new”, but for very specific and technical reasons that make a big difference when you’re behind the wheel for hours.

    1️⃣ Moza R3 uses Direct Drive technology, which means that the force of the motor is transferred directly to the rim. In contrast, the Logitech G923 uses a gear system with its well-known True Force system.

    2️⃣ The force feedback of the Moza R3 is stronger, with 3.9 Nm versus that of the G923 which feels softer, although it also works very well.

    Our Verdict

    In our opinion, the Moza R3 is better than the Logitech G923. It is obvious, it has more power, better technology such as direct drive. In addition Moza has the possibility to change the rings while Logi does not.

    But the Logitech 923 has many good things, such as clutch pedals that the Moza R3 also has but you have to add 50$ to the budget.

    Another reason why I would choose the G923 would be because of the price, for the same price as the Moza R3 you can buy the G923 with shifter and clutch, while in Moza you have to pay for it separately.

    In terms of hoop quality, both are of good quality. The Moza R3 has PU ISF grips, made of synthetic polyurethane. While the Logitech G923 has a better finish, sure you’ve tried a Logi before and you know what I mean….

    I can’t make a reference to the durability of the Moza R3 because I don’t know anyone who has used it for more than a year but I have friends who have had the Logitech G923 for more than 5 years and it works like the first day.

    Although the truth is that in the Moza it is not such a big problem that the rim wears out, since you can buy a new one and exchange it or even improve it.

    Obviously if you play on Playstation you can’t buy the Moza R3, if you want a direct drive you would have to go for the Fanatec GT DD Pro.

    As for the quick release, the Moza system is spectacular, it works perfectly and the ring can be changed in a second. On the other hand, the G923 does not.

    The G923 has that famous “notchiness” (jagged feeling) in the center of the turn due to its gear system. This can cause you to lose precision in soft cornering, counter-steering or in fast correction situations.

    The Moza R3 is pure butter: the smoothness of the turn, the linearity of the force feedback, and the ability to feel the grip of the tires at the limit is another world. It’s not marketing, it’s physics. By eliminating gears and using a direct motor, everything feels more immediate, more real.

    Force Feedback Technology: TrueForce vs Direct Drive?

    Many mention the G923’s TrueForce as a breakthrough, and yes, it is an improvement over the old G29. But let’s not kid ourselves – TrueForce is a software technology that improves the vibration of the geared motor, not the actual force feedback. It’s still a geared, spring-centered base. That means that even if you feel more detail in certain supported games, the response will never be as accurate or as smooth as that of a direct-drive motor like the Moza R3.

    The Moza R3, with its compact Direct Drive motor, gives you real continuous force, no backlash, no gearing, no lag. The torque is lower than on other DD docks, sure, but it still doubles the quality and fidelity of what Logitech offers.

    Compatibility and ecosystem

    Yes, the G923 comes with a more robust shifter and footswitch in the basic package. That gives you an initial price advantage, and for casual use, it’s fine. But you’re buying a closed ecosystem: everything is soldered to the base. You can’t upgrade the pedals. You can’t change the steering wheel. You’re locked into Logitech.

    Moza, on the other hand, allows you to grow. Although the R3 bundle comes with somewhat basic pedals (Moza SR-P Lite), these can easily be upgraded to a regular SR-P with load cell, add a USB shifter from another brand (like the TH8A or the SSH Thorn) and change the steering wheel rim later. It’s modular. It is free. It is upgradeable.

    The G923’s steering wheel is comfortable but very plastic. The Moza R3 has a metal steering wheel, with quality finishes, Xbox-like touch buttons and magnetic paddles. The touch alone conveys the feeling of a premium product.

    And yes, the brake pedal on the G923 has good resistance (albeit very artificial). But the SR-P Lite’s are no slouch, especially for beginners, and on top of that you can easily mount them in a cockpit.

    Price and Value for Money

    Here comes the big surprise: currently, the Moza R3 costs 329$, which is a price never seen before for a steering wheel of these characteristics. The Logitech G923 is a little cheaper yes, but the quality leap is very big… I would not hesitate to buy the Moza R3.

    If you can afford to spend a little more, it might be worth considering the Moza R5 which costs 100$ more, but has a force of 5.5 Nm instead of 3.9 Nm. This makes it an even more attractive option for those looking for more realism.

    Moza R3 vs Logitech G923: Final Recommendation

    Logitech G923 vs Moza R3? After comparing these two steering wheels, the conclusion is quite clear:

    The G923 with shifter and clutch pedal for 340$ is an attractive package for someone who just wants to try it out. But that’s the most it’s going to give you. It has no growth output. You’re going to run short fast.

    The R3, for 299$, gives you a base with much more future. You can start with the basics and then add a better pedal, a shifter of another brand, and even change the steering wheel.

    If you want to try simracing and then forget about it, Logitech is good enough. But if you’re going to get hooked (and believe me, it happens), the Moza R3 is a much smarter investment. It prepares you for more demanding games, gives you realistic feelings from day one, and doesn’t force you to change everything when you want to upgrade a part.
